The Monk’s Cell c 1977 This room over the porch now houses the library presented by Sir John English Dolben in 1788. There are 885 volumes in all, Mainly of a theological nature and dating from the C17th., . The parish registers and other records ate also housed here in a recently constructed wall-safe. Before the Reformation, it is possible that a chantry-priest )who may also have been a monk) lived in this room.
